Cement grinding services involve the process of smoothing and refining concrete surfaces to achieve a uniform, level, and polished finish. This service typically uses specialized equipment to remove uneven layers, surface imperfections, and old coatings, resulting in a clean and professional appearance. Homeowners often seek cement grinding when preparing a concrete slab for additional flooring, repairing surface damage, or restoring the look of existing concrete surfaces such as driveways, patios, or garage floors. Proper grinding can enhance the durability and aesthetic appeal of concrete, making it an important step in renovation or repair projects.
Many common problems can be addressed through cement grinding services. These include uneven or rough surfaces caused by previous construction or settling, surface scaling or spalling, and the presence of cracks or pitting that compromise the surface’s integrity. Grinding can also eliminate stains, discoloration, or surface coatings that have become worn or outdated. By smoothing out these issues, homeowners can improve safety, reduce tripping hazards, and create a more attractive surface that better complements their property’s overall look.

The overview below groups typical Cement Grinding proj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fort Collins, CO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cement grinding jobs, such as smoothing out surface imperfections,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ine projects fall within this middle band, depending on the size and complexity of the area. Fewer projects push into the higher end of this range.
Medium-Scale Projects - Larger areas requiring more extensive grinding, such as preparing surfaces for sealing or coatings, often c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for commercial or residential applications with moderate scope. Costs above this range are less frequent but may include specialized finishes.
Full Surface Resurfacing - Complete grinding of entire concrete surfaces typically falls in the $1,500-$3,000 range.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, but larger or more complex jobs can reach $4,000 or more. These are less common and usually involve extensive preparation.
Full Replacement or Large-Scale Jobs - For extensive concrete removal and replacement, costs can start at $5,000 and go higher depending on project size and complexity. Such projects are less frequent and often involve detailed planning and additional materials beyond standard grinding services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ating different service providers. Homeowners should seek out contractors who can provide detailed estimates and scope of work that outline what will be done, what materials will be used, and any potential limitations. Having this information in writing helps ensure everyone is on the same page and reduces the risk of misunderstandings. It’s also helpful to ask for references from previous clients, particularly those who had similar projects, to verify the quality of work and professionalism. Reputable references can offer valuable insights into what to expect when working with a particular contractor.
